  • @JSWM3, how big is your Cagles Map ? I have an 1 1/2 Texas Map Male in a 55 gallon with same filtration, Rena XP 3 (idk if yours is an XP4). Anyways you think they get along and would that be enough filtration ? Also I have fish but so far since I've had my turtle mid July he has not tried to eat any of them. Are Cagles similar in that too ?

    Thanks and great setup, check out mine, I would appreciate feedback

  • @hh15england Thanks. My Cagle's has just hit the 2" mark. And yes, a Cagle's and Texas map should have no problems being housed together. But as always watch for aggression and separate if need be. Also, a Rena XP3 should last two Texas/Cagles map hatchling a good while and if both turn out to be male then possibly longer.

  • what kind of filter do your use? when i place in driftwood my turtle tank becomes brown from tannin.

  • @auto437 The filter is a Rena XP3. Activated carbon works well with removing some of the tannins from driftwood. Otherwise pre-soaking the wood in water prior to adding it to the tank can also help.

  • Dude that is kick ass! I love it. How do you feel about the black background? I have been wanted to put one on my 150 for a while now.

  • @perpetualwandrer Thanks man, I use the black backgrounds with my hatchlings as it seems to give them more of a sense of security. It does seem to take some "depth" away from the tank though if that makes any sense. Great for photos though haha. With the bigger tanks it kind of makes things more claustrophobic, kind of why i didn't do it with the planted 75 gallon. Just absorbs a lot of light, not enough to affect the plants, but enough to make the tank look darker.
